Table 3.

Single focal predictor main effects for all predictors (t0) on smoking outcome (t1)

Fixed Effect Coefficient SE OR 95% CI T-ratio Approx. df p-value
Temptation vs. Abstinent

Agitationa 0.37 0.08 1.44 [1.22-1.72] 4.19 106 <.001
Distress 0.26 0.07 1.30 [1.12-1.50] 3.51 3848 <.001
Positive affecta −0.22 0.08 0.80 [0.67-0.96] −2.50 106 0.014
Urgea 0.54 0.08 1.72 [1.44-2.06] 6.19 106 <.001
Impulsivenessb −0.18 0.36 0.84 [0.41-1.68] −0.50 2652 0.617
Cigarette exposure 0.12 0.14 1.13 [0.85-1.51] 0.86 3848 0.392
Alcohola −0.52 0.48 0.59 [0.22-1.55] −1.08 106 0.283

Smoking vs. Temptation

Agitationa −0.18 0.10 0.83 [0.68-1.00] −1.90 106 0.059
Distress 0.08 0.08 1.08 [0.92-1.26] 1.02 3848 0.306
Positive affecta 0.06 0.10 1.06 [0.87-1.30] 0.64 106 0.518
Urgea −0.16 0.09 0.85 [0.70-1.03] −1.66 106 0.098
Impulsivenessb 0.11 0.42 1.12 [0.48-2.58] 0.26 2652 0.789
Cigarette exposure 0.04 0.16 1.04 [0.76-1.42] 0.27 3848 0.786
Alcohola 1.36 0.46 3.92 [1.57-9.79] 2.96 106 0.004

Coefficients represent relations between the predictor and log odds of experiencing a temptation or smoking controlling for recent smoking, time between reports, and time since quit day. SE=Standard Error. OR=Odds Ratio. 95%CI=confidence interval.

a

Random coefficient. All other predictors were treated as fixed to facilitate model parsimony and convergence.

b

Momentary impulsiveness data available for N=2930 reports.
